The PARKER A8MTS6-MG is a push-to-connect male swivel branch tee tube fitting designed for tube-to-pipe connections in fluid handling and pneumatic systems. Constructed from polyoxymethylene (POM), a durable acetal-based thermoplastic, this fitting accepts 1/2 inch OD tubing and connects to 3/8 inch NPTF male threads. The swivel branch tee configuration allows three-way flow splitting while enabling the threaded end to rotate for alignment during installation. Rated to 250 psi, it is suited for plumbing, HVAC, and light industrial pneumatic or fluid distribution applications. EPDM O-rings provide a reliable seal across a broad service range. This fitting is used in residential and light commercial systems where push-to-connect speed and a compact tee branch are required. Typical applications include potable water distribution, compressed air lines, and HVAC condensate or fluid transfer circuits. The gray POM body resists corrosion and many common chemicals, making it appropriate for both dry and wet service environments. Installation should be performed by a licensed plumber, HVAC technician, or qualified pipefitter. Depressurize and isolate the system completely before removing or installing any fitting. Push tubing fully into the collet until it seats to ensure a leak-free connection; always verify full insertion before returning the system to service. Follow applicable codes including IPC and local plumbing ordinances for potable water or HVAC fluid applications.
